Continue reading
From $17.20 USD $21.25 USD
From $5.23 USD $10.23 USD
From $7.18 USD $14.28 USD
From $21.85 USD $29.85 USD
From $18.41 USD $24.55 USD
From $22.15 USD $30.15 USD
From $16.22 USD $35.23 USD